Linguistic justice is one of the new emerging concepts in the field of social and organizational justice. The concept of fairness in the use of language: denie different moods degrading conversations, and emphasizes the need for fairness in all verbal expression. In fact, when residents of justice in his community do not understand the words and actions of government executives and symptoms directly or indirectly, in their view, their confidence in government management reduced and consequently the public participation minimized. This research aims to identify the impact of linguistic justice on increasing public confidence and public participation of citizens in the District 5 of Tehran city. The method used is descriptive correlation and based on the structural equation modeling. Accordingly, the structural model of the relationship between these three variables in LISREL software performed. The results show that there is a significant relationship between these three variables, public managers is advised to avoid all the words, postures and degrading treatment and flattering to others and the right things in his speech, the underlying increase the level of public trust and the participation of citizens.
